Embodiment 1
[0031] figure 1 A schematic diagram of a two-stage hydrogenation system. In the figure, the vehicle-mounted high-pressure hydrogen staged charging system includes a first metal diaphragm compressor 1 and a second metal diaphragm compressor 2, a high-pressure gas storage tank 3, a low-pressure gas storage tank 4, a first flow control valve 5 and a second Two flow control valves 6, vapor compression refrigeration system, hydrogenation machine 11, vehicle-mounted hydrogen storage cylinder 12; vapor compression refrigeration system consists of an evaporation heat exchanger 7, a compressor 8, a condenser 9, and a throttle valve 10 The refrigeration system is used to reduce the temperature of the high and low pressure hydrogen storage tanks;
